Another great INMA event is coming! On September 29th, the INMA/OPA Europe Conference will be organized in Kraków, Poland. Many speakers already confirmed their attendence with David Montgomery, CEO of Mecom Group among them.The programme of this year’s INMA/OPA Europe Conference is almost ready, and, like in the past years, it’s very promising! This September, Kraków will host executives from big newsmedia companies such as: Mecom Group, Johnston Press, Agora, Schibsted, De Persgroep, and many many others. David Montgomery (Mecom) together with Kalle Jungkvist (Schibsted) and Shailesh Gupta (Dainik Jagran, one of the largest dailies in India – 2,2 million paid circulation, 55,7 million readers daily reach) will speak about marketing solutions to grow audience and advertising revenue in newsmedia companies. Bernard Asselin (“The Gazette”, Canada), Griet Ducatteeuw (Corelio, Belgium), and Wanja Oberhof (Niiu, Germany) will participate in a session dedicated to ideas of how to attract and quantify total audience across different platforms. Also advertising strategists will find inspiring ideas for their everyday work. Latest trends concerning tablets, e-readers, kindles, iPads will also be analyzed – are they a new hype or a great opportunity for newsmedia companies? This, plus quick overview of greatest hypes from the past 7 years will surely gain a lot of interest.
Not only great discussion topics and lectures make INMA Outlook 2011 worth attending. During the three day conference additional events are planned as well. One of them will be the gala dinner at the Salt Mines of Wieliczka — 125 meters below ground.
